We should facilitate, instead of foolishly and vainly endeavouring to impede, the operations of nature in producing . . . mortality; . . . Instead of recommending cleanliness to the poor, we should encourage contrary habits. In our towns we should make the streets narrower, crowd more people into the houses, and court the return of the plague. In the country, we should build our villages near stagnant pools, and particularly encourage settlements in all marshy and unwholesome situations." -- Thomas Malthus, 1826

Allan Chase, The Legacy of Malthus, University of Illinois Press, Urbana, IL, p. 6.

"I do not pretend that birth control is the only way in which population can be kept from increasing. There are others. . . . War . . . has hitherto been disappointing in this respect, but perhaps bacteriological war may prove more effective. If a Black Death could be spread throughout the world once in every generation survivors could procreate freely without making the world too full." -- Bertrand Russell, 1953

Bertrand Russell, The Impact of Science on Society, Simon and Schuster, New York, 1953, p. 103.

"It's terrible to have to say this. World population must be stabilized and to do that we must eliminate 350,000 people per day. This is so horrible to contemplate that we shouldn't even say it. But the general situation in which we are involved is lamentable." -- Jacques Cousteau, November 1991

Bahgat Elnadi et al, "Interview: Jacques-Yves Cousteau," The UNESCO Courier, November 1991, pp. 8-10.
